Buc-ee’s Net Worth: Who Owns It?

The southern region of the United States is home to the Buc-ee’s chain of c-stores and petrol stations. The business is renowned for its sizable, spotless facilities and broad range of snacks, drinks, and other convenience goods. But who owns Buc-ee’s and how much money do they have?

Don Wasek and Arch “Beaver” Aplin III launched the business in 1982. Aplin is still the majority owner and CEO of Buc-ee’s. Forbes estimates that Aplin’s net worth will be $1.3 billion by the year 2021.

In Lake Jackson, Texas, a little convenience shop named Buc-ee’s was founded. Since then, it has expanded to over 30 sites throughout Texas, Georgia, Alabama, and Florida. The business is well renowned for its expansive storefronts, which may be up to 68,000 square feet in size and provide a vast variety of food and merchandise options.
